WebCryptococcosis is a life-threatening infection caused by Cryptococcus neoformans or C. gattii. Cryptococcal meningoencephalitis is a major opportunistic infection in patients with advanced AIDS, and it is becoming an opportunistic infection in non–HIV-infected patients. (Supplementary ... dfw to key west flightWebOct 25, 2024 · Cryptococcus neoformans and Cryptococcus gatti both spread through inhalation and cause a similar spectrum of illness. Despite lung being the common site where the pathogen enters the body meningoencephalitis is the most common clinical manifestation of the infection.
